Staying Inside

April 26, 2016 in Black and White Film, Nudes, Photo Sessions

Since the weather in the Pacific Northwest can't seem to decide what it wants to do I've been sticking to the indoors lately. Things keep going from a lovely eighty degrees and sunny to the low fifties and pouring rain. There seems to be no predicting it.

Of course, being stuck inside really isn't so bad when you are working with someone with absolutely gorgeous long black hair that never ends. All the model had to do was lay back on a bunch of white sheets and it became really damn obvious what I wanted to spend my afternoon focusing on. 

This image was made with a Mamiya C330 TLR and Fomapan 100 film. It was a bit challenging working with the parallax on the viewfinder given how much I wanted to frame the image with this epic circle of dark black curls, but I think after a bit of trial and error we made it work.
